The `justify-content` property in CSS is used to align and distribute space between items in a flex container along the main axis. It allows designers to control how the extra space is utilized when the total size of the items is less than the size of the container, enhancing the layout's visual appeal and usability. Different values for `justify-content` can create various alignment effects, such as centering items or evenly distributing them across the available space.
